Newly enamored with Meetup.com. If you are relocating, or you are passionate about a topic and you want to sit around with others equally passionate about this topic, or you just want more human contact, I think that Meetup.com is the way to go. It's like Craigslist.org, only much more about face-2-face stuff specifically. It's free to join, and you can form groups in a heartbeat, join other groups, charge for classes within the group format. Truly cool and growing like a weed. This is one to watch.


Quite taken with Live2Support.com, one of the companies offering to provide webmasters with Live Chat Help on websites. We instituted it on neih.com and it's working well. Easy interface, good support, affordable. This is one to check out if you are considering adding Help Chat to your website.
